Tool 961i1202B
Tight radius undercuts require ball contact beyond the equator. The 961i1202B extends spherical engagement to 300 degrees.
- Four flutes distribute cutting forces across the extended ball geometry while maintaining the narrow 0.117" neck diameter needed for deep pocket access.
- The AlTiN coating handles the thermal load from interrupted cuts in steel and aluminum applications where standard TiN breaks down.
- This coating chemistry maintains hardness at elevated temperatures while providing lubricity during entry and exit cycles.
- The 300-degree ball angle accesses profile geometries that conventional ball mills cannot reach.
- The 0.1875" cutting diameter balances material removal rates with the precision required for complex surface generation.
- Steel, aluminum, and most machinable metals machine predictably with this geometry.
